As General Manager of Hakuhodo Malaysia, my role is to drive sustainable growth by challenging the status quo, embracing innovation and keeping the agency ahead of the curve. I believe sustainable growth comes from anticipating change, identifying emerging opportunities and continuously evolving our capabilities and ways of working. This means building strong client partnerships, developing a future-ready team and fostering a culture that encourages curiosity, experimentation and bold thinking—ensuring Hakuhodo Malaysia remains relevant, competitive and ready for what’s next.
With over 20 years in advertising, branding and communications, I have built my career around one simple belief: great marketing starts with understanding people. My experience spans fast-moving consumer goods, electronics, finance, broadcast and entertainment, quick-service restaurants and government-linked companies, giving me a broad perspective on how brands can connect with people across different categories, cultures and contexts.
At the heart of my approach is curiosity. I am naturally driven to ask “why?”—sometimes perhaps a little too often, as my family, friends and colleagues will readily attest. But this relentless curiosity keeps me questioning assumptions, digging deeper into sei-katsu-sha behavior and looking for better ways to solve problems. Even in an increasingly data-driven and technology-led world, I believe successful brands still need to understand what people want, what motivates them and, ultimately, what moves their hearts.
For me, leadership is about more than managing people or delivering results. It is about creating an environment where people are curious, challenge convention, keep learning and feel empowered to do their best work. Ultimately, I see my role as bringing together people, ideas and opportunities to create meaningful impact—for clients, brands and the people behind them.
